What Does a Gun Charges Defense Lawyer Actually Do?
A weapons charges lawyer is a criminal defense attorney who specializes in defending individuals accused of crimes involving firearms, knives, explosives, and other prohibited weapons under California law. The scope of this work is wide — from simple possession violations to more complex cases involving criminal enhancements.
Mechanically, a weapons charges lawyer operates by first analyzing every piece of information the prosecution holds. That involves examining how the search was conducted, whether law enforcement respected your constitutional rights, and whether the chain of custody is airtight. Many weapons cases are won or lost on improper searches — and a trained weapons charges lawyer knows exactly where those vulnerabilities in the prosecution's case.
Beyond challenging evidence, a weapons charges lawyer engages opposing counsel to pursue charge reductions, files motions to dismiss when the facts allow, and develops a litigation plan if no acceptable resolution is offered. Weapons Charges Lawyer Frequently Asked Questions
What are the potential penalties for a California weapons offense?California weapons charges vary significantly in seriousness. A misdemeanor unlawful carrying charge might result in up to one year in county jail, while a felony weapons charge — especially cases with injury allegations — can mean multiple years in state prison. Weapon enhancements on top of other charges can add years to a sentence. A weapons charges lawyer is vital for understanding exactly what you face.
What is the typical timeline for a weapons case?Case length depends on many factors based on the complexity of the charges. Simple possession cases may conclude within 90 to 120 days, while matters heading toward trial can require extended preparation and litigation. Your weapons charges lawyer is positioned to offer a realistic timeline after reviewing your case.
Will I lose my gun rights if convicted of a weapons charge?For certain convictions, absolutely — California law prohibits firearm ownership for individuals convicted of certain felonies and even some misdemeanors. This is a critically important collateral consequence of a conviction. An skilled weapons charges lawyer works to prevent this outcome specifically to preserve your rights.
What happens when the weapon was discovered without a valid warrant?This is among the strongest defense tools in weapons cases. If law enforcement conducted an unlawful search, the evidence obtained may be thrown out of court entirely. Without the weapon as evidence, many weapons charges cannot proceed. Your weapons charges lawyer examines every element of the evidence-gathering process to identify these opportunities.
